The Pepsinae are a subfamily of the spider wasp family, Pompilidae, including the two genera of large tarantula hawks, as well as many genera of smaller species.
[1] The subfamily Pepsinae comprises 84 genera.
[2] These include 16 genera of Ageniellini,[3][4] 7 genera of Deuterageniini,[5] 48 genera of Pepsini,[6][7][8] 11 genera of Priocnemini,[9][10] 1 genus of Psoropempulini,[11] and 1 genus unplaced to tribe.
